Elena Evangelo

 

Born and bred in NYC, Elena is an actor, writer, filmmaker and teacher.  She also claims to have done all of her own stunt work in the first G.I. Joe movie.  A graduate of Vassar College with a B.A. in English and French, she went on to earn her M.F.A. in Filmmaking from USC, School of Cinematic Arts, graduating Phi Kappa Phi.  Her education continued in Paris studying French Theater with Tisch School of the Arts.  She is a recipient of the Jeffery Jones Screenwriting Scholarship and the Ray Stark/Ted Turner MGM Award.  

​

Elena is grateful to be a member of the powerhouse collective of iWe, working to propel lasting change in the film industry.

Dawn "Sam" Alden

​

Dawn embraced at an early age the maxim of the 2nd wave feminists "if you can't find it, found it." She is a classically-trained stage actress who co-founded her own Shakespeare company at grad school when the administration wouldn't give roles to students. She co-founded a commedia troupe when she didn't see enough physical comedy roles for women. She founded an all-female stage combat theatre company when she saw a lack of fighting roles for women in the stage canon. She has joined feminist activist groups, feminist reading groups, and founded a feminist writing group. She is thrilled to have found iWe and to be working with such an amazing team of women.
